Licensed Copy: London South Bank University, London South Bank University, Fri Dec 08 11:56:44 GMT+00:00 2006, Uncontrolled Copy, (c) BSI BS 7655-3.2:1993 © BSI 01-20001 1 Scope This Section of BS 7655 specifies the physical and electrical properties of the hard grade PVC insulating compound given in Table 1. The relevant test methods for verification of compliance are given in BS 6469. This Section is to be used in conjunction with BS 7655-0. Table 1 Type of hard grade PVC insulation 2 Normative references This Section of BS 7655 incorporates by dated or undated reference, provisions from other publications. These normative references are cited at the appropriate places in the text and the publications are listed on the inside back cover. For a dated reference, only the edition cited applies; any subsequent amendments to or revisions of the publication apply to this British Standard only when incorporated in the reference by amendment or revision. For undated references, any amendment to, or the latest edition of, the cited publications applies. 3 Definitions For the purposes of this Section of BS 7655, the definitions given in BS 1755-1, BS 1755-2, BS 3558 and BS 4727-2:Group 08 apply, together with the following. 3.1 variation the difference between the median value after ageing and the median value without ageing expressed as a percentage of the latter 3.2 median value when several test results have been obtained and ordered in an increasing or decreasing succession, the median is the middle value if the number of available values is odd and is the mean of the two middle values if the number is even 4 Composition The insulation shall consist of a compound based on one of the following materials suitably compounded and processed to conform to this standard: a) polyvinyl chloride (PVC); or b) a copolymer of vinyl chloride; or c) a mixture of materials a) and b). 5 Colours Opaque insulation shall be of a colour that reasonably matches one of the colours given in BS 6746C. NOTEThere is no requirement for the colour of transparent insulation. 6 Test requirements for physical and electrical properties 6.1 General 6.1.1 The test methods shall be as specified in Table 2 and the methods of sampling and pre-conditioning shall be as described in 6.2 and 6.3. The temperatures used for the test methods shall conform to the conditions specified in 6.4. Table 2 Test methods (in accordance with BS 6469 unless otherwise stated) 6.1.2 When tested by the methods specified in 6.1.1 the properties shall be in accordance with the requirement given in Table 3 for the particular type of material. 6.2 Sampling Unless otherwise stated in the particular specification for the cable, the tests on insulation shall be made on samples from each core if the cable has one, two or three cores and on samples from three cores (of differing colours, if any) if the cable has more than three cores. 6.3 Pre-conditioning The tests shall be carried out not less than 16 h after extrusion. Type Maximum material operating temperature °C General application 270Hard grade Test Method SectionClause Properties in the state as delivered Tensile strength and elongation at break 1.1:19929 Bending test at low temperature 1.4:19928.1 Elongation test at low temperature 1.4:19928.3 Pressure test at high temperature 3.1:19928.1 Resistance to cracking3.1:19929.1 Loss of mass test3.2:19928.1 Hot deformation test99.1:199210 Insulation resistance test99.2:19928 Licensed Copy: London South Bank University, London South Bank University, Fri Dec 08 11:56:44 GMT+00:00 2006, Uncontrolled Copy, (c) BSI BS 7655-3.2:1993 2 © BSI 01-2000 Table 3 Test requirements 6.4 Temperatures for test methods 6.4.1 Ambient temperature Tests shall be made at an ambient temperature within the range 5 °C to 35 °C unless otherwise specified in the details for the particular test. 6.4.2 Tolerances on temperature values Unless otherwise stated in the particular specification the tolerances on temperature values quoted in the test methods shall be as given in Table 4. Table 4 Tolerances on temperature values Test Requirements for insulation type 2 Properties in the state as delivered Minimum tensile strengthN/mm218.5 Minimum elongation at break%125 Bending test at low temperature Temperature°C 15 Requirementno cracks Elongation test at low temperature Temperature°C 15 Minimum elongation without break%20 Pressure test at high temperature Force exerted by the blade a Duration of heating under load a Temperature°C 80 Maximum indentation%50 Resistance to cracking Temperature°C 150 Requirementno cracks Loss of mass test Temperature°C 80 Durationh 7 × 24 Maximum loss of massmg/cm22 Hot deformation testb Maximum deformation%30 Insulation resistance test Temperature°C 20 Minimum K valueM7·km 350 a See 8.1 of BS 6469-3.1:1992. b Only for specified radial thicknesses less than 0.4 mm.
